Partnerships key to Proteas’ record chase in Lahore, says batter De Zorzi

WORLD champions Proteas will need to make history in Lahore if they are to extend their 10-match unbeaten streak.

- ZAAHIER ADAMS

No team has scored more than the 277 the visitors require for victory at the Gaddafi Stadium. It was reduced to 226 when stumps were drawn on the third evening, but captain Aiden Markram and Wiaan Mulder are already walking casualties.

Both were victims of that wily old customer, Noman Ali, who added the two scalps to his six-for earlier in the day that had reduced the Proteas’ first innings to 269 - a deficit of 109 runs.

The veteran left-arm will pose the premier threat again on a wearing sharp-turning surface, and the likes of Ryan Rickelton and first innings centurion Tony de Zorzi, who are the unbeaten batters at the crease, will need not only a rock-solid technique but also their fair share of luck if the Proteas are to even get close to the pot of gold at the end of the rainbow.

Rickelton has already had some good fortune, dropped on 26 at short-leg shortly before the close, while De Zorzi had a four-leaf clover in his pocket during the early stages of his first-innings century.
